Web15 de mar. de 2024 · – The Marimba instrument is believed to appear in South America with the shipment of slaves who brought knowledge of the instrument with them. Web1 de mar. de 2024 · Another way in which the marimba is unique is that it can be played in many different ways.Since it's such a large instrument with several keys, multiple people can play it at the same time. It is also very common for each person playing to use more than one mallet in each hand in order to cover more keys on the marimba.Although it takes …
